Optimal Marinating Times for Deep Flavor Infusion

Marinating times are crucial for maximizing the benefits of your soy sauce-based BBQ marinades. The longer you allow the meat to soak in the marinade, the deeper the flavors will penetrate. For optimal results, aim for at least 30 minutes to an hour for lighter proteins, such as chicken or fish. This duration allows the soy sauce to thoroughly infuse the meat, enhancing its natural flavors while tenderizing it in the process.

For denser cuts of meat, like beef brisket or pork shoulder, consider marinating for several hours or even overnight. This extended timeframe allows the rich, savory notes of the soy sauce ample opportunity to work their magic. Imagine pulling a marinated brisket from the fridge, as the aroma fills your kitchen, promising a BBQ experience that you and your guests won’t soon forget.

It’s essential to be cautious not to over-marinate, especially when using acidic components. For instance, if you're using a soy sauce mixed with vinegar or citrus, limit the marinating time to avoid the meat becoming mushy. Finding the right balance is key to unlocking the full potential of your BBQ flavors while ensuring that the meat's texture remains intact and enjoyable.

Utilizing Soy Sauce as a Glaze for an Exquisite Finish

Using soy sauce as a glaze can elevate your grilled dishes to new heights, transforming them into visually stunning and flavor-packed creations. When applied towards the end of grilling, soy sauce creates a lustrous finish that is not only visually appealing but also contributes a burst of flavor. Imagine your grilled ribs glistening with a rich, soy-based glaze, enticing everyone around the grill with their mouthwatering allure.

To craft a delicious glaze, consider blending soy sauce with other ingredients like brown sugar, minced ginger, or even a splash of bourbon. This mixture caramelizes beautifully on the grill, saturating your meats with a sweet and savory flavor profile that’s hard to resist. A soy-based glaze works particularly well for chicken wings, where each bite bursts with flavor, leaving a mouthwatering mess that everyone loves!

Applying the glaze towards the end of cooking ensures it doesn’t burn on the grill. A good rule of thumb is to apply the glaze during the final 5-10 minutes of grilling. This method allows the sugars in the glaze to caramelize, creating that irresistible, sticky texture that makes BBQ so satisfying. The result? A deliciously glazed dish that looks gourmet and tastes incredible, leaving your guests in awe of your culinary skills.

Health Considerations When Using Soy Sauce in BBQ

Understanding Sodium Content in Soy Sauce and Its Implications

When it comes to soy sauce, one of the most critical considerations is its sodium content. Traditional soy sauce can be high in sodium, which poses a concern for those who are managing their salt intake. For anyone preparing healthy BBQ meals, being aware of the sodium levels in soy sauce is essential. A single tablespoon can contain over 900 milligrams of sodium, potentially exceeding the recommended daily limit for certain individuals.

However, this doesn't mean you need to sacrifice flavor. Many brands now offer low-sodium soy sauce varieties, allowing you to enjoy rich taste without excessive salt. These alternatives typically contain about 40% less sodium than traditional soy sauces, making them a healthier option for marinating meats and enhancing flavors without compromising on taste.

When crafting your BBQ marinades, consider balancing soy sauce with other ingredients that add flavor without increasing salt levels. Ingredients like minced garlic, ginger, or citrus zest can enhance the overall taste profile while minimizing your reliance on soy sauce. This strategy allows you to create delicious BBQ dishes that cater to health-conscious diners while still delivering on flavor and enjoyment, ensuring everyone can share a satisfying meal together.

Addressing Allergen Awareness When Preparing BBQ

When preparing BBQ for a crowd, awareness of allergens is crucial. Soy allergies are not uncommon, and many people may not realize that traditional soy sauce can be a hidden source of allergens. If you anticipate cooking for guests with soy allergies, it's essential to consider alternative marinades that deliver incredible flavor without compromising safety.

There are numerous options for creating delicious BBQ marinades that do not contain soy sauce. For example, you can use coconut aminos, a soy sauce alternative made from fermented coconut sap, which provides a similar umami flavor without the allergens. Alternatively, you can experiment with other flavor-enhancing ingredients, such as vinegar, herbs, and spices, to create a truly unique BBQ experience that caters to diverse dietary needs and preferences.

Being mindful of allergens during grilling is not just considerate; it reflects a growing awareness of dietary restrictions in our culinary landscape. Embracing this approach can inspire creativity in your cooking, leading to innovative dishes that impress your guests while ensuring everyone can enjoy a fantastic meal together without fear of allergic reactions.

Frequently Asked Questions About Soy Sauce and BBQ

Which soy sauce is optimal for BBQ marinades?

The best soy sauce for BBQ marinades depends on your flavor preferences. Brands like Kikkoman are renowned for their versatility, while Lee Kum Kee is favored for its rich taste and depth of flavor, making them popular choices among grilling enthusiasts.

Can I utilize light soy sauce for BBQ marinades?

Definitely! Light soy sauce is perfect for BBQ marinades when you want other flavors to shine, making it an ideal choice for lighter meats like chicken and fish, enhancing their natural profiles without overwhelming them.

Are gluten-free soy sauce options available for BBQ?

Yes, many brands offer gluten-free soy sauce alternatives, such as tamari, which are perfect for those with gluten sensitivities or celiac disease, allowing everyone to enjoy the delicious flavors of BBQ without worry.

How long should I marinate meat in soy sauce?

For lighter proteins, such as chicken or fish, marinate for at least 30 minutes to 1 hour. For denser meats, like brisket, longer marinating times—several hours or even overnight—are recommended for optimal flavor absorption.

Can I use soy sauce as a glaze on grilled meats?

Absolutely! Soy sauce can be effectively utilized to create a flavorful glaze when brushed on meats during the last few minutes of grilling, enhancing both flavor and appearance for an impressive BBQ presentation.

What are some popular flavor combinations that pair well with soy sauce for BBQ?

Common combinations include soy sauce with honey and garlic, soy sauce with ginger and sesame oil, or soy sauce with chili flakes for a spicy kick, all of which create deliciously balanced marinades that excite the palate.

Are there health concerns related to using soy sauce?

Soy sauce is generally high in sodium, making it essential to monitor your intake. Opt for low-sodium varieties if you’re watching your salt consumption, allowing you to enjoy the rich flavors without excessive sodium.

Can I create my own soy sauce BBQ marinade?

Absolutely! DIY soy sauce marinades are fun and straightforward to create. Mix soy sauce with ingredients like brown sugar, minced garlic, and ginger to develop a delicious and flavorful marinade that can elevate your BBQ dishes.

What is the distinction between light and dark soy sauce?

Light soy sauce is less salty and thinner, while dark soy sauce is thicker, richer, and adds depth of flavor and color to dishes, making each type suitable for different culinary applications.

How can I adjust the flavor of my soy sauce marinade?

You can modify flavors by incorporating ingredients like citrus juices for brightness, honey for sweetness, or spices for heat, allowing for a personalized marinade experience that caters to your unique taste preferences.
